Business Intelligence and Reporting Tools

Dies ist eine alte Version dieser Seite, zuletzt bearbeitet am 5. Juli 2007 um 22:36 Uhr durch Nlmarco (Diskussion | Beiträge). Sie kann sich erheblich von der aktuellen Version unterscheiden.

Business Intelligence and Reporting Tools (BIRT) ist ein Open-Source-Projekt, welches Berichtswesen- und Business-Intelligence-Funktionalität für Rich Clients und Web-Applikationen zur Verfügung stellt. Insbesondere eignet es sich für Applikationen, die Java- bzw. JavaEE-basiert geschrieben sind. BIRT ist ein Top-Level-Softwareprojekt innerhalb der Eclipse Foundation, einem nicht-kommerziellen Konsortium von Software-Firmen und Open-Source-Community.

Eclipse BIRT Project

Datei:Eclipse-logo.png
Basisdaten

Entwickler Eclipse Foundation
Aktuelle Version 2.2.0
(28. Juni 2007)
Betriebssystem Cross-platform
Programmier­sprache Java
Kategorie Berichtswesen / Business-Intelligence
Lizenz Eclipse Public License
http://www.eclipse.org/birt

Die Ziele[1] des Projektes sind es, einen großen Bereich des Berichtswesens in typischen Applikationen, von operationalem oder Enterprise-Reporting bis hin zu mehrdimensionalem Online Analytical Processing (OLAP), abzudecken. Initiell hat sich das Projekt darauf konzentriert, Applikations-Entwicklern ein mächtiges Werkzeug für die Integration von Berichten in die Hand zu geben. Die aktuelle Version hat diese initiellen Ziele bereits erreicht und ermöglicht sowohl das Erstellen von Berichte-Designs für eine Applikation als auch die Erzeugung und Anzeige der Berichte innerhalb der Applikation.

BIRT besteht aus zwei Hauptkomponenten: Einem graphischen Berichte-Editor innerhalb der Eclipse IDE, um BIRT-Berichte zu designen, und einer Laufzeitkomponente für die Erzeugung von Berichten, die in jeder Java-Umgebung eingesetzt werden kann. Das BIRT-Projekt enthält auch eine Chart-Engine, die sowohl in den Berichte-Editor integriert ist, als auch eigenständig innerhalb einer Applikation verwendet werden kann.

BIRT-Berichte-Designs werden als XML-Dateien gespeichert und können auf eine große Zahl von Datenquellen zugreifen, darunter SQL-Datenbanken, POJOs, XML und Web Services.

  1. BIRT Project Description and Scope. Abgerufen am 27. Mai 2007.